Astros' Manzella placed on DL with broken finger

Baseball Betting Lines

06/23/2010 - Houston, TX (Sportsbook Betting Lines) - The Houston Astros on Wednesday placed shortstop Tommy Manzella on the 15-day disabled list and recalled infielder Oswaldo Navarro from Triple-A Round Rock.

Manzella hurt his left index finger during Tuesday night's game against the Giants. X-rays today revealed a fractured finger, which is expected to keep Manzella out for approximately six weeks.

He was hitting .212 with one homer and 16 RBI this season, while making 56 starts at shortstop.

Navarro will be making his second stint with Houston this season. He went 0- for-3 in three pinch-hit appearances during his initial stay with the Astros.

The club also announced that catcher Kevin Cash, pitcher Casey Daigle, and outfielder Cory Sullivan have all cleared waivers. Cash and Daigle accepted their assignment to Round Rock, while Sullivan has elected free agency.

Stanley Cup betting

New York, NY – October 3, 2007 – The dress rehearsal is over! The NHL preseason has ended and now that fans have had a glimpse of what is to come it is time to hit the book! Stanley Cup odds are live at MySportsbook.com, the world’s largest online sportsbook and casino.

The Ottawa Senators and Detroit Red Wings remain on top of the odds charts after an impressive start in the preseason. Betting lines opened for both teams at 6-1 in June. Since then the Sens have fallen to 7-1 and the Red Wings are now caught in a pack including the defending champion Carolina Hurricanes, the San Jose Sharks and the Anaheim Ducks, all at 10-1.

MySportsbook.com has also posted props on each team’s point total for the regular season. The Senators lead the charge at 108.5 followed by the Ducks at 106.5. Detroit will attempt a repeat for the prize as the Red Wings are deadlocked with the Predators at 104.5 a piece. The temporary loss of highly touted rookie Evgeni Malkin puts a lot of pressure on the stick of assistant captain Sidney Crosby - his lowly Pittsburgh Penguins are listed at 71.5.

Even if bettors are not brave enough to put their money on the underdog, an early bet on the favorites at sportsbook.com tends to produce bigger payouts than a mid-season wager. Placing a $1,000 bet last summer on the Detroit Red Wings or Ottawa Senators would have paid out to $8,000 and $10,000 respectively, opposed to a $2,500 or $3,000 payout at the beginning of the playoffs.
